New opportunities for the identification of oxide clusters in supported Ru/MgO catalysts

The Ru/MgO systems were studied using XPS, transmission electron microscopy, and X-ray diffraction analysis. It was found that from 25 to 75% of the supported metal can occur in an X-ray amorphous form with a particle size of smaller than 3 nm. The insertion of supported metal ions into the support structure was absent. A comparison between the valence band XPS spectra and the corresponding densities of states calculated by quantum-chemical methods indicated that the X-ray amorphous portion of the metal can occur as both metal and oxide clusters depending on the precursor of ruthenium.
